Transaction 16ddb397436fbf7c886399842d6c51cad1f09471ba308092b05d4f41ac2db7b1
1 Input
1 Output
-
16ddb397436fbf7c886399842d6c51cad1f09471ba308092b05d4f41ac2db7b1:0
- value
- 16792
- script pubkey
- OP_0 OP_PUSHBYTES_20 50fc7db599cbcc0e65128f50e15c70c916aa2c1d
- address
- bc1q2r78mdvee0xquegj3agwzhrseyt25tqahvf79k